Without all requisite firmware for your graphics the Kwin compositor will fall 
back to software rendering.  As you've experienced without hardware 
acceleration Kwin will eat up CPU cycles.

Emerging sys-kernel/linux-firmware and configuring your system to use it fixes 
the problem by providing the necessary code for the graphics card to do the 
heavy lifting:
